Share via


Queue<T>.CopyTo(T[], Int32) Metode

Definisi

Queue<T> Menyalin elemen ke satu dimensi Arrayyang ada , dimulai dari indeks array yang ditentukan.

public:
 void CopyTo(cli::array <T> ^ array, int arrayIndex);
public void CopyTo (T[] array, int arrayIndex);
member this.CopyTo : 'T[] * int -> unit
Public Sub CopyTo (array As T(), arrayIndex As Integer)

Parameter

array
T[]

Satu dimensi Array yang merupakan tujuan elemen yang disalin dari Queue<T>. Array harus memiliki pengindeksan berbasis nol.

arrayIndex
Int32

Indeks berbasis nol tempat array penyalinan dimulai.

Pengecualian

arrayadalah null.

arrayIndex kurang dari nol.

Jumlah elemen dalam sumber Queue<T> lebih besar dari ruang yang tersedia dari arrayIndex ke akhir tujuan array.

Keterangan

Elemen disalin ke Array dalam urutan yang sama di mana enumerator melakukan iterasi melalui Queue<T>.

Metode ini adalah operasi O(n), di mana n adalah Count.

Berlaku untuk